❄️

Spring Snowmelt and Thaw

As Bloomington temperatures rise after a long winter, heavy snow accumulation melts rapidly, overwhelming local soil drainage. When the ground is still frozen, water cannot soak into the earth and instead flows directly toward home foundations, frequently pooling in low-lying crawl spaces where it remains trapped.

⚠️ Inspect your crawl space early each spring to catch signs of infiltration before secondary mold growth begins.
🌧️

Heavy Summer Rain Events

Intense summer thunderstorms in the Twin Cities area often dump significant rainfall in short windows. Without proper grading or a functioning sump pump system, this water easily infiltrates crawl spaces. The resulting moisture creates a damp, dark environment that encourages pest infestations and creates a musty odor throughout your home.

⚠️ Ensure exterior downspouts extend at least six feet from your foundation to prevent water from pooling against walls.
💧

High Local Water Tables

Bloomington's topography and soil composition can lead to high water tables in certain residential neighborhoods. During exceptionally wet years, groundwater pressure—or hydrostatic pressure—can force water through cracks in foundation walls or up through the crawl space floor, making water removal a recurring necessity for many homeowners.

⚠️ A professional vapor barrier installation is the most effective way to manage moisture intrusion from high groundwater levels.
🏠

Foundation and Vapor Barrier Failure

Aging homes in the Bloomington area often suffer from degraded vapor barriers or foundation cracks. Once these protective layers fail, moisture moves freely from the earth into the crawl space, soaking insulation and promoting structural decay. Identifying these failures early is critical to avoiding expensive long-term structural repairs to your home.

⚠️ Check your vapor barrier for tears or gaps that might be allowing soil moisture to evaporate upwards.

Prevention of structural damage

Removing excess water protects wooden support beams and floor joists from long-term rot. This preservation helps maintain the overall integrity of your home foundation.

Improved indoor air quality

Eliminating standing water reduces moisture levels that contribute to mold and mildew growth. This process helps ensure that the air circulating within your living space remains clean and healthy.

Reduction of pest attraction

Damp environments serve as breeding grounds for insects and rodents that thrive in humidity. Keeping the area dry discourages these pests from nesting under your home.

Enhanced energy efficiency

Excessive moisture in a crawl space forces your HVAC system to work harder to regulate humidity throughout the house. A dry space allows your heating and cooling systems to operate more effectively.

Protection of home assets

Water accumulation threatens insulation, ductwork, and stored items located beneath your home. Professional removal mitigates the risk of costly replacement for these essential components.

Mitigation of mold growth

Rapid water extraction denies mold the moisture required to establish colonies in porous materials. This proactive measure avoids the need for extensive and complex remediation efforts later.

What factors influence the cost of crawl space water removal services?
Pricing for crawl space remediation depends on the volume of standing water, the duration of the flooding, and the square footage of the affected area. Other variables include the level of contamination, such as sewage backups, and the necessity of dehumidification equipment to dry out the subfloor and joists.
